How Common Is The Last Name Brents? popularity and diffusion
This last name is the 264,069th most commonly occurring surname on a global scale It is held by around 1 in 4,914,057 people. The surname Brents occurs predominantly in The Americas, where 96 percent of Brents live; 96 percent live in North America and 96 percent live in Anglo-North America. It is also the 1,396,783rd most common forename world-wide, borne by 51 people.
The last name is most widely held in The United States, where it is carried by 1,466 people, or 1 in 247,243. In The United States Brents is primarily concentrated in: Texas, where 20 percent live, Arkansas, where 10 percent live and California, where 7 percent live. Other than The United States this surname is found in 6 countries. It is also common in Russia, where 1 percent live and England, where 0 percent live.
Brents Family Population Trend historical fluctuation
The occurrence of Brents has changed through the years. In The United States the share of the population with the surname grew 801 percent between 1880 and 2014 and in England it grew 400 percent between 1881 and 2014.
